Robbery on Old Morgantown Road prompts text alert

Herald Staff

A robbery at 400 Old Morgantown Road occurred Sunday night, according to a WKU text alert.

Three black males of slender build armed with a stun gun, their faces covered with black masks with one suspect wearing a red shirt, another wearing a brown shirt and one wearing a black shirt, are believed to be responsible, according to an alert sent at around 8:01 p.m. and an additional alert sent at 8:28 p.m.

This is the second reported robbery near campus in less than a week. Another robbery occurred Wednesday, Sept. 18 at 1228 Center Street. Two black males, one wearing a bandana and another wearing a camo mask and armed with a handgun, were seen fleeing towards Adams Street that night.

Bowling Green Police Department is working both cases. Those with information on the robberies should contact BGPD at (270) 393-4000.
